Egress window installation involves adding large, accessible windows to basement spaces to improve safety and natural light. These windows are designed to meet specific size and opening requirements, making them suitable for emergency escapes and providing more daylight to subterranean rooms. The process typically includes cutting into the foundation or wall, installing a window well, and ensuring proper sealing and drainage to prevent water intrusion. When properly installed, egress windows can significantly enhance the usability and safety of basement areas.

One of the primary benefits of egress window installation is addressing safety concerns related to basement egress. Building codes often require a secondary exit in case of emergencies, especially in bedrooms or living spaces below ground level. These windows also help alleviate issues caused by poor ventilation and limited natural light, creating a more inviting and functional space. Additionally, they can increase property value by making basements more habitable and compliant with safety standards.

Discover typical Egress Window Installation project ranges for Howell, MI.

Labor Costs - Installation labor typically ranges from $1,000 to $2,500 depending on the complexity of the project and local rates. Higher-end projects with custom features may cost more. These costs cover the work performed by professional contractors in Howell, MI area.

Material Expenses - The cost of window materials varies from $300 to $800 per window, based on size and type. Vinyl windows tend to be more affordable, while custom or specialty windows can increase the price. Local pros can help select suitable options within your budget.

Permitting and Inspection - Permits for egress window installation generally range from $50 to $200, depending on local regulations. Some areas may require inspections which could add to the overall cost. Contractors often include these fees in their service estimates.

Additional Costs - Excavation, foundation work, or finishing touches may add $500 to $2,000 to the total project cost. These expenses depend on the existing structure and site conditions. Local service providers can assess specific needs for accurate pricing.

What is an egress window? An egress window is a large window designed to provide an emergency exit from a basement or lower level, meeting specific size and accessibility requirements.

Why should I install an egress window? Installing an egress window enhances safety by providing a means of escape during emergencies and can also improve natural light and ventilation in lower-level spaces.

What are common types of egress windows? Common options include casement, sliding, and double-hung windows, each suited to different basement configurations and aesthetic preferences.
